Aberrant

Aberrant adjective - Departing from some accepted standard of what is normal.
Usage example: aberrant behavior can be a sign of rabies in a wild animal

Deviate is a synonym for aberrant. In some cases you can use "Deviate" instead an adjective "Aberrant".

Deviate

Deviate adjective - Departing from some accepted standard of what is normal.
Usage example: the mother's deviate response to her child's death aroused suspicions

Aberrant is a synonym for deviate. You can use "Aberrant" instead an adjective "Deviate".
